What do I do? Barry Lough is a pianist and singer who brings joy, rock and high-energy classics to special events in the Calgary area.
A after the working day as a successful meteorologist has ended (where Barry presents himself as an official and scientific consultant) he slips into his engaging role as an entertainer. As a natural performer with a truly impressive catalogue of musical knowledge, he rattles the keys with charming splashes and confidently brings out hits that exemplify each genre. Music in his soul (figuratively) and he generously shares with audiences of all sizes. Watch him groove, dance, sing and maybe draw inspiration to continue improving your work on your own instrument.
Over the years, music has remained a constant throughout Barry's life, and though he has built a laudable career in environmental sciences, cutting his teeth in projects of many types, his lifetime playing trumpets, percussion and piano in blues, rock and country bands has been the major contributor to the content of these videos. His varied musical tastes have even led to a vibrant career-phase as a steel drum [steelpan] player in a Calypso Steel Band.
Today, he skillfully hammered the keys with his prolific cover band at times. Audiences are often delighted to witness classic rock songs from the 60s, 70s and 80s, while Barry and the others put in an unforgettable performance. This band (Back in the Day) has become a favorite in the circuit of Calgary's bars and events. Its presence on the electric stage and its impeccable list of recognizable songs make it the backbone of the City Summer Festival, Halloween and New Year's festivals.
Barry's enthusiasm for any show is undeniable. When the COVID-19 epidemic resulted in emphasis in a solo performance, Barry enthusiastically embarked on his online show. You can bring the magnetic feel of live performance directly to your home, on these video channels and enjoy this ever-expanding coverage catalog on the piano. Since March 2020, Barry has breathed new life into more than 300 songs, adding to his catchy energy with classic rock, punk, metal, pop, country, blues and more. Even on film, his presence is like a live scene, deeply linked to clear music. The audience who deeply explore his video library will be captivated by witty piano skills and dynamic voices, from Alanis Morrissette to Judas Priest.
